Loyola Press recognized for excellence in Catholic publishing

Dear Pope Francis, the New York Times best-selling book, is the number one children’s book and the number one book associated with Pope Francis published in 2016, as announced by the Catholic Press Association in their 2017 Book Awards. In addition, seven Loyola Press titles received awards across eight categories, including four first-place award winners.

Earlier this year, Dear Pope Francis also won the Book of the Year award from the Association of Catholic Publishers. A complete listing of Loyola Press’ winning titles with comments from the Catholic Press Association follows:

Loyola Press CPA Book Award Winners

Dear Pope Francis: The Pope Answers Letters from Children Around the World, by Pope Francis First Place, Pope Francis Books
First Place, Children’s Books
“Destined to become a classic. This book should be in every home. Honest, clear answers to timeless questions.”—Catholic Press Association


Always Discerning: An Ignatian Spirituality for the New Millennium, by Joseph Tetlow, SJ
First Place, Spirituality: Soft Cover
“…every person has the capacity to discern the movements of the Holy Spirit.”—Catholic Press Association

Operating on Faith: A Painfully True Love Story, by Matt Weber
First Place, Marriage
“…reveals the beauty of the Catholic marriage in a style young adults will find most appealing.”—Catholic Press Association

A Church on the Move: 52 Ways to Get Mission and Mercy in Motion, by Joe Paprocki
Second Place, Pastoral Ministry
“…provides practical, realistic strategies for transforming parish life to lead others to an encounter with Jesus.”—Catholic Press Association

Taste and See: Experiencing the Goodness of God with Our Five Senses, by Ginny Kubitz Moyer
Second Place, Popular Presentation of Catholic Faith
“…a reminder that, regardless of one’s feelings at the moment, God is ever-present in the mundane.”—Catholic Press Association

With God in America: The Spiritual Legacy of an Unlikely Jesuit, by Walter J. Ciszek, SJ
Third Place, Spirituality: Soft Cover
“…see Christ and seek Him through the humble and God-centered life that Fr. Ciszek shared.”—Catholic Press Association

The 15-Minute Prayer Solution: How One Percent of Your Day Can Transform Your Life, by Gary Jansen
Honorable Mention, Prayer
“A fine how-to for someone looking for a way to jump-start a prayer life.”—Catholic Press Association

About the Catholic Press Association
The Catholic Press Association has been uniting and serving the Catholic press for more than one hundred years and is one of the most active and vibrant group of Catholic communicators in the world. It has nearly 250 publication members and 500 individual members in the association. The CPA Book Awards presents outstanding Catholic material to the general public.
